04 Experience journey

The visit had to feel guided, immersive, and easy to follow.

01

Entry

Prepare visitors for a change in mode.

02

Context

Introduce the subject, system, or story being demonstrated.

03

Immersion

Surround visitors with media, light, sound, and spatial cues.

04

Interaction

Allow visitors to engage with the content or trigger key moments.

05

Recall

End with a clear takeaway that could be remembered and explained.
